In the field of health and social care, quality management plays a crucial role in ensuring the delivery of safe and effective services to patients and clients. Quality management involves monitoring and improving the quality of care provided, reducing errors and adverse events, and enhancing patient satisfaction.

Importance of Quality Management

Quality management in health and social care is essential for several reasons:

  • Improves patient outcomes
  • Reduces medical errors
  • Enhances patient satisfaction
  • Increases efficiency and productivity
  • Ensures compliance with regulations

Best Practices in Quality Management

Some best practices in quality management include:

  • Implementing quality improvement initiatives
  • Engaging patients in their care
  • Training staff on quality standards
  • Using data and analytics to drive improvements
